There are two features that initially require configuring on the MFP; SendMe and the fax.
Before proceeding:
1.If available, plug the keyboard into the USB socket (on the left hand side of the
printer unit).
2.Switch the MFP ON. Refer to “Appendix A - switching on and off” on page 13 for the
correct procedure.

5.Using the soft keyboard (or USB keyboard if you have this available), log into
SendMe.
NOTE
Default password is “sendme” (all lower case).
The SendMe Local Database Administrator screen is displayed.
6.Enter the required information and settings to the 3 main tabs:
(a)Users; from here you can add, delete and duplicate user information.
(b)Application Settings; the left hand panel provides access to a number of
settings including email, authentication and stamping options which you can
customise to suit your needs.
(c)Synchronisation; if you have multiple machines, you can setup a centralised
database.
7.When complete, press Database > Save to save the settings.
8.Press Database > Exit to log out and return to the Administrator Setup screen.

NOTE
If you execute “Factory Default” from the Admin Setup menu, the country
code setting will return to the default (USA).
If you need to change the country code:
1.Press the Setup button (1) on the scanner control panel.

2.Using the numerical keypad (2), type in 1 -> 9 -> 3 -> 7 -> 1 to access the fax
maintenance screen.
3.At the confirmation prompt, press Yes.
Configuring the MFP > 9
4.From the fax maintenance administrator screen, press the Country Code button
(3).
3
5.The Country Code setup screen is displayed.
6.Use the arrow buttons to scroll through the list and select the country you require, then press OK.
7.Press the Save/Return button.
8.At the prompt, press Yes to confirm.
